Age | Commit message (Expand) | Author |
2023-07-10 | Move sqfs_dir_entry_t code from libio into libsquashfs | David Oberhollenzer |
2023-07-03 | Refactor: rename dir_entry_t to sqfs_dir_entry_t | David Oberhollenzer |
2023-06-20 | Move istream_get_line function to libutil | David Oberhollenzer |
2023-06-01 | libio: split dir_entry_t from dir_iterator_t, add create helper | David Oberhollenzer |
2023-05-30 | libfstree: accept dir_entry_t instead of path and struct stat | David Oberhollenzer |
2023-05-05 | Internalize fstree_mknode, consolidate fstree functionality | David Oberhollenzer |
2023-04-29 | gensquashfs: use prefix functionality for glob_files target node | David Oberhollenzer |
2023-04-29 | gensquashfs: use stacked tree iterator in fstree_from_dir | David Oberhollenzer |
2023-04-20 | Collect and print statistics about the kind of files we are packing | David Oberhollenzer |
2023-04-20 | libfstree: Remove special modes for hard links | David Oberhollenzer |
2023-04-19 | libfstree: Make hard link resolution non-recursive | David Oberhollenzer |
2023-04-19 | libfstree: Remove external file_info_t declaration | David Oberhollenzer |
2023-04-19 | libfstree: hoist file link pointer into parent structure | David Oberhollenzer |
2023-04-19 | libfstree: Change file_info_t already_matched into flag | David Oberhollenzer |
2023-04-19 | libfstree: get rid of dir_info_t | David Oberhollenzer |
2023-04-17 | Internalize fstree_insert_sorted | David Oberhollenzer |
2023-04-06 | libfstree: simplify hard link resolution code | David Oberhollenzer |
2023-04-06 | Cleanup: libfstree: move all the hardlink related code to hardlink.c | David Oberhollenzer |
2023-04-06 | libfstree: Move left over dirscan flags to gensquashfs | David Oberhollenzer |
2023-04-04 | Move scan callback from libfstree to gensquashfs | David Oberhollenzer |
2023-04-02 | Move fstree CLI code to libcommon | David Oberhollenzer |
2022-11-22 | Move gensquashfs specific code from libfstree to gensquashfs | David Oberhollenzer |
2022-07-08 | Cleanup: Get rid of libfstree "internal.h" header | David Oberhollenzer |
2022-07-08 | Cleanup: move filename_sane & canonicalize_path functions to libutil | David Oberhollenzer |
2022-07-08 | Cleanup: rename libfstream to libio, split headers | David Oberhollenzer |
2022-07-08 | Fix: libfstree: actually use a full 32 bit hard link counter | David Oberhollenzer |
2022-03-30 | Add a rudimentary unit test for sort files | David Oberhollenzer |
2022-03-30 | Add sort-file implementation | David Oberhollenzer |
2021-03-06 | Cleanup: replace the void-ptr with an inode-ptr in the file tree node | David Oberhollenzer |
2021-02-19 | fstree_from_file: Implement basic file globbing | David Oberhollenzer |
2021-02-19 | libfstree: Add a filter callback to the directory scanning function | David Oberhollenzer |
2021-02-18 | libfstree: add a subdirectory scanning function | David Oberhollenzer |
2021-02-18 | fstree_from_dir: add filtering flags to skip certain inode types | David Oberhollenzer |
2020-12-15 | libfstree: make the directory scanning code a little more generic | David Oberhollenzer |
2020-12-10 | Move fstree dirscan code back to libfstree | David Oberhollenzer |
2020-09-29 | Replace file/getline usage with istream | David Oberhollenzer |
2019-12-23 | Bring back the flat list of inodes in libfstree | David Oberhollenzer |
2019-12-22 | Add basic support for handling and serializing hard links | David Oberhollenzer |
2019-12-19 | Split the libfstree add_by_path tree traversal function out | David Oberhollenzer |
2019-12-19 | Fix spelling mistakes found by lintian | Benjamin Drung |
2019-12-18 | Add an explicit link count to the fstree nodes | David Oberhollenzer |
2019-12-18 | Rename fstree "slink_target" to "target" | David Oberhollenzer |
2019-12-18 | Move is_filename_sane to libfstree, add test cases | David Oberhollenzer |
2019-12-18 | Cleanup: internalize some fstree functions | David Oberhollenzer |
2019-12-18 | Cleanup: remove the unused "block_size" from the fstree | David Oberhollenzer |
2019-12-18 | Cleanup: merge the fstree post processing functions | David Oberhollenzer |
2019-12-16 | Remove fstree inode table | David Oberhollenzer |
2019-11-24 | Cleanup: move canonicalize_name back to libfstree.a | David Oberhollenzer |
2019-11-22 | Cleanup: move all the compatibillity fluff to a dedicated "libcompat" | David Oberhollenzer |
2019-10-07 | Cleanup: move libutil related headers to "util" sub directory | David Oberhollenzer |